Bend Senior High School is the oldest high school located in Bend, Oregon, United States. The school opened 121 years ago, in 1904, but did not graduate its first class of seniors until 1909.
Serving 1,232 students in grades 9-12, Bend Senior High School 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Oregon for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 10-14% (which is lower than the Oregon state average of 31%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 15-19% (which is lower than the Oregon state average of 44%).
The student:teacher ratio of 22:1 is higher than the Oregon state level of 17:1.
Minority enrollment is 24%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Oregon state average of 42% (majority Hispanic).

Bend Senior High School's student population of 1,232 students has declined by 29% over five school years.
The teacher population of 55 teachers has declined by 23% over five school years.
